How Subconscious Learnings Impacts Our Financial Life!

Most of our beliefs and thoughts were formed during the period starting at 4.5 months in the womb to 7 years after birth when most of the learnings were subconscious. A child learns maximum till the age of 7 years by observing the environment, parents, siblings, friends, teachers, etc. This is the period in their consciousness has not started developing but the subconscious is working at its peak.

All the thoughts, and beliefs stored till this age impact life of these children lifelong. Many of these beliefs which children understood as true, may not be true.

Learning from Parents

Young children carefully observe their environment and download the worldly wisdom offered by parents directly into their subconscious memory. As a result, their parents’ behavior and beliefs become their own. Most of the time, parents are also not aware of the fact that each and everything, which they are doing, will impact the lives of their children.

Struggle!

If a child has seen her parents struggle throughout this early stage, then struggle becomes part of her life also. Even when they become adults & start earning good, their subconscious mind will provide situations where they will feel the struggle. If things are going well at business or at the workplace, then the struggle may start with family relationships or with friends. One or another aspect of life will most of the time have this struggle feels. This is how our subconscious mind works. It keeps on creating the situation, which you always have in your mind. What you have in your mind is a struggle!

Problem-Solving!

If children learn from their parents to solve problems, they become the master of solving problems. Now we all know the world is full of several types of problems, and only a few peoples are there who are in the business of solving the problem. As a result, you can create a great fortune! There are several successful people, who have learned this skill at a very early stage in life and used that skill to create businesses like Bill Gates (an American business magnate), and Dhirubhai Ambani (an Indian business tycoon).

One more important thing happens, when we have caring and visionary parents, the parents who were not having opportunities, but want their children to do the things which children want. The point is, those intentions must be clear at the early stage of childhood. Like if we see Sachin Tendulkar (an Indian cricketer), we also remember his childhood image with a cricket bat.

Financial Dimensions

Middle/ Lower class kids see their parents in scarcity of money. For each small or big thing, money does not come easily. Whenever they ask their parents for a toy or a cycle or pizza, the answer is ‘Beta Abhi Nahi, Abhi Paise Kam Hain’ (Kid, not this time, we are short of money) or parents suppress that demand completely. When such words come from parents, this kid understands that money is not an easy thing. Or some other words come as ‘Paise Ped Par Nahi Ugte’ (Money doesn’t grow on the tree).

Money TreeWho said this, it is really ridiculous! Money grows on the tree, but that tree you need to plant. That tree can be any business system, rental property, or anything, which brings you money. If nothing is left to say, then this is the last taunt ‘Paisa Hi Sabhi Pareshani Ke Jadh Hai’ (Money is the root of all the problems). Now, this dialogue is like the last nail in the coffin, as this kid will never earn a good amount of money because he has a belief that if he earns a good amount of money, he will also have problems associated with this money.

If we can not fulfill, our children’s wishes, it’s ok as there must be some genuine reason for that. But for God’s sake don’t give negative thoughts / disempowering thoughts about money because these thoughts will create issues for that child lifelong. Believe me, many people have not understood in their lifetime, why they were not successful financially in spite of earning good, why most of the time they were having issues.

Rich Environment Effects 

Now, what do rich kids learn from their parents? They have learned systems of making money by seeing their parents or other family members. For them, money was never a problem, it was flowing freely in the family. And you might have noticed that rich kids, may not be good at studying or sports but there is a high level of chance that they are good at making money or minting money. Middle / lower class think that they (rich kids) are enjoying life on their parent’s money, but many a time reality is different. They are making a good amount of money for themselves as they have learned that skill unconsciously at an early age. And this unconsciousness helps them to attain their financial goals. Once you are financially capable, you can solve not all but most of the problems with money.

The same logic of the subconscious mind applies here, whatever they had seen in childhood is controlling their life. They have understood the business concepts as a system, if that system is in place, money will pour in. So even if they are not good at academics, but they are good at developing business systems, which generates money. By this time, you might have recalled some of the rich kids, which were there in your class. Some of them were not good at exams, but now doing may be better than you financially.

Message to Parents 

So, dear parents don’t feel guilty for understanding this logic of the subconscious mind so late, now you have understood this. From now onwards you can guide your children or grandchildren to change their money-limiting beliefs and replace those beliefs with financial abundance beliefs.
